You can already do that easily with GmapTool.
I have done it several times and it has worked perfectly for me.
Split the file to separate .img files
Files > Details - look for any .img file containing the word "Bitmaps" - see example below (last line) "Bitmaps 377, size 8461066 (4)".
Remove these .img files from the combination and reassemble the gmapsupp.img (or whatever you want to name it).
Raster images gone!
-----------
File: 08237056.img, length 9068544
Header: 10.07.2011 02:39:18, DSKIMG, XOR 00, V 0.00, Ms 0
Mapset: P0000031
fat: 1000h - 1200h - 2000h, block 8192
maps: 1, sub-files 1
Sub-file fat length
P0000031 GMP 1200h 9056979
GMP: TRE RGN LBL
map 7db000 (8237056)
PID 1, FID 2028, region 5,27
date 01.03.2010 09:02:25
priority 28, parameters 1 6 31 19, transparent
levels [17,18,19,20,21,22,23,24], zoom [87,6,5,4,3,2,1,0]
N: -33.202314, S: -36.140342, W: 170.357652, E: 173.565273
GARMIN G-Map
Copyright 1995-2010 by GARMIN Corporation.
CP 1252, Western European
Bitmaps 377, size 8461066 (4)
----------
Bookmarks